Starting-materials for Preparing Trimethyl Derivatives

Selective trimethylation at positions 2, 3 and 4 is obtainable by the use of (a) the 6-trityl derivatives of the methyl a- and /S-2 D-galacto-pyranosides or 6-trityl-D-galactopyranose3 itself, (f ) the 1,6-anhydro-/S-D-galactopyranose,4 M (c) the methyl /9-D-galactopyranoside 6-nitrate,7 and id) the methyl 6-tosyl-a-D-galactopyranoside.M [Pg.12]

Selective trimethylation at positions 3, 4 and 6 has been accomplished by starting with the 1,2-isopropylidene-D-galactopyranose.10 The methyl 2-tosyl-/9-D-galactopyranosideu could also be used although no instance has so far been recorded. [Pg.13]

Selective trimethylation at positions 2, 3 and 6 has not been accomplished because no suitable starting material is known having free hydroxyls at these three positions and having those at 4 and 5 masked. [Pg.13]
